Transaction 54ffe3c27a898e21ac036840759f4bdd185536af8592f7351ab19bf82f186a59

1 Input
2 Outputs
  • 54ffe3c27a898e21ac036840759f4bdd185536af8592f7351ab19bf82f186a59:0
  • value  310200000
    address  3KhwtLFGJ5PHsUmKaHwoHtX9nsWs1XzeVY
  • 54ffe3c27a898e21ac036840759f4bdd185536af8592f7351ab19bf82f186a59:1
  • value  1587884048
    address  1FDdikQC7D1uCBa2mNkgo3YKpd3Loboccz